9. SENATORS MUHAMMAD MOHSIN KHAN LEGHARI AND MOHAMMAD ISHAQ DAR to draw attention
of the Minister for Water and Power to a matter of sufficient public importance
regarding decision of the international court of arbitration’s partial award on
Kishanganga hydro electricity project in response to
Pakistan’s appeal for interim measure against the dam.
